Examining how sales enablement platforms help overcome unique challenges in the Asia Pacific technology sector

The Asia Pacific technology sector faces several unique challenges, such as cultural diversity, language barriers, and varying market dynamics. Sales enablement platforms provide businesses with the tools to overcome these challenges effectively. With the ability to customize sales strategies for different markets, these platforms enable companies to adapt their approach to cultural nuances and address language-specific requirements. By tailoring their offerings to different regions, businesses increase their chances of success and build stronger relationships with customers.

Emphasizing the role of sales enablement platforms in fostering collaboration and alignment between sales and marketing teams

Collaboration and alignment between sales and marketing teams are crucial for businesses to succeed. However, achieving this synergy can be a major challenge. Sales enablement platforms bridge the gap between these two functions by providing a centralized platform for communication, content management, and collaboration. Marketing teams can create and distribute relevant sales materials, while sales teams can provide valuable feedback and insights to refine marketing strategies. This collaborative approach streamlines operations, improves communication, and ultimately drives revenue growth.

Recognition of the challenges faced in the adoption of sales enablement platforms in the Asia Pacific technology sector

Despite the numerous benefits, the adoption of sales enablement platforms in the Asia Pacific technology sector is not without challenges. Some businesses may face resistance from stakeholders due to a lack of understanding or fear of change. Additionally, ensuring the proper integration of sales enablement platforms with existing technology infrastructure can be complex. Adequate training and support are essential to overcome these challenges and ensure the smooth implementation and adoption of sales enablement platforms.
